Ticket #—: Missed pick-up, Thursday sample run

Hey dispatch — the Thursday courier never showed for the sample shipment to Penwick Analytics. The Thermacrate with the soil samples is still sitting in the cold room at the Oldfern office, and the lab needs it before their Monday batch. Can we get Brightway Couriers out first thing tomorrow instead? Samples are logged and sealed, ready to go. When the driver arrives, pass along the hand-over instruction below.

drop instructions, hahip-badug: the quenox ralath courier leaves the kaseth fraiel rusiel tameth belys istdor ralion giliel ledger at gate 7830 under passcode 165413

Before sealing the new signing keys for the Gatewick stadium turnstile counter, confirm that both custodians have independently verified the counter firmware hash against the printed manifest, and that the ceremony room log notes the time of verification. The on-call engineer must then test a full lock/unlock cycle on the counter's configuration vault to prove the escrow shares reconstruct correctly. If the vault refuses the assembled shares, fall back to manual recovery using the passphrase recorded below.

strongbox words: oliael-gilax-lamael

## SQL Linting

All SQL files at Bramblegate must pass `sqlcheck` before merge. Rules enforce uppercase keywords, explicit column lists (no `SELECT *`), and snake_case identifiers. The linter validates schema references against a live shadow database, so it needs network access during CI and local runs. Before your first run, configure the linter's schema probe with the connection string below.

primary connection of fajog-bageg = clickhouse://tamion_svc:0nS8bDSETpHjj2@db-cbc5.nelvrocorp.example:5432/nordor

// MONTHLY_PARTITION_HORIZON controls how many future month
// partitions the Harkwell scheduler pre-creates on the orders
// table. On-call: if inserts start failing near month boundary,
// the creator job likely stalled — rerun it before raising this
// value, since oversized horizons slow vacuum on the Brindle
// cluster. The value was last validated against the build noted
// just below.

session token of kahog-bahif = htk9_f63daec35